Output 307d8b9c9daf90008e59f1a3a2197582c61c5d125d50f5e197abdb108c01ad4c:30

value
2899922
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ac2f9491be54603e83299842ea90393b147e30a3 OP_EQUAL
address
MPbbTNABrJ3EYT6mYyPeHdftbBKYmozDuC
transaction
307d8b9c9daf90008e59f1a3a2197582c61c5d125d50f5e197abdb108c01ad4c
spent
false